Favorite Blues Albums

The blues was alive and well in 2015, with artists like Gary Clark, Jr., Leo Bud Welch and Sonny Landreth keeping the flame, while new reissues and collections from Clarence "Frogman" Henry, Swamp Dogg and Johnny Adams offered fresh looks at the style's history.
